fre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于基于web的選課系統(tǒng)設(shè)計與實現(xiàn)說明書(編輯修改稿)

2025-06-12 19:27 本頁面
 

【文章內(nèi)容簡介】 me 日期 /時間 50 Not null 選課時間 Shenpi 文本 10 Null 教師審批 表 43 kecheng(課程信息表) 字段名 數(shù)據(jù)類型 長度 是否為空 說明 Id 自動編號 20 Not null 自動編號 Knumber 文本 50 Not null 課程號 (主鍵 ) Kname 文本 50 Not null 課程名 King 文本 10 Not null 課程類型 Teacher 文本 20 Not null 任課教師 Xuefen 數(shù)字 10 Not null 學(xué)分 zongtime 數(shù)字 10 Not null 學(xué)時 Kktime 文本 50 Not null 開課時間 /地點 up_renshu 數(shù)字 10 Not null 限選人數(shù) yi_renshu 數(shù)字 10 Not null 已選人數(shù) Time 日期 /時間 50 Not null 加入時間 表 44 jsmember(教師帳號表) 字段名 數(shù)據(jù)類型 長度 是否為空 說明 Id 自動編號 20 Not null 自動編號 Jsid 文本 50 Not null 教師號 (主鍵 ) Jsname 文本 50 Not null 教師姓名 Jspassw 文本 50 Not null 密碼 13 表 45 tcinfor(教師信息表) 字段名 數(shù)據(jù)類型 長度 是否為空 說明 Id 自動編號 20 Not null 自動編號 (主鍵 ) name 文本 50 Not null 教師姓名 sex 文本 50 Not null 性別 code 文本 50 Not null 職稱 phone 文本 50 Not null 聯(lián)系電話 yuanxi 文本 50 Not null 所屬院系單位 xueli 文本 50 Not null 學(xué)歷 drkc 文本 50 Not null 擔(dān)任課程 kycg 文本 50 Not null 科研成果 xueshu 文本 50 Not null 學(xué)術(shù)專著 beizhu 文本 50 Not null 備注 表 46 bbs1(學(xué)生成績表) 字段名 數(shù)據(jù)類型 長度 是否為空 說明 Id 自動編號 20 Not null 自動編號 (主鍵 ) Cj 文本 50 Not null 成績 Xh 數(shù)字 10 Not null 學(xué)號 User 備注 50 Not null 學(xué)生姓名 Kc 文本 50 Not null 課程名 Xq 文本 20 Not null 學(xué)期 Bj 文本 20 Not null 任課教師 Lx 文本 10 Not null 課程類型 表 47 uers(管理員登錄表) 字段名 數(shù)據(jù)類型 長度 是否為空 說明 userid 自動編號 50 Not null 自動編號 (主鍵 ) name 文本 50 Not null 管理員姓名 pwd 文本 50 Not null 密碼 表 48 tongzhi(選課通知表) 字段名 數(shù)據(jù)類型 長度 是否為空 說明 Id 自動編號 20 Not null 自動編號 (主鍵 ) topic 文本 50 Not null 新聞標題 content 文本 50 Not null 新聞內(nèi)容 Ntime 文本 50 Not null 發(fā)布時間 數(shù)據(jù)庫的連接 本系統(tǒng)所有用戶信息、課程信息及選課信息等均保存在同一個數(shù)據(jù)庫“ ”中,在該數(shù)據(jù)庫中創(chuàng)建了若干個表。另外,根據(jù)不同用戶的特點,在該數(shù)據(jù)庫中創(chuàng)建了管理員、教師、學(xué)生 3個用戶身份,并分別設(shè)置了數(shù)據(jù)庫連接口令和相應(yīng)的訪問權(quán)限。通過執(zhí)行 SQL命令,讓用戶在瀏覽器界面中查詢、插入、刪除和更新站點服務(wù)器的數(shù)據(jù)庫信息。 本系統(tǒng)采用 ACCESS作為數(shù)據(jù)庫 ,使用 ADO驅(qū)動程序訪問數(shù)據(jù)庫。 在數(shù)據(jù)庫連接的時候,一般把數(shù)據(jù)庫連接文件的后綴名改為 .asp或 .inc。 并且通過 !include file=文件地址 14 把該頁面嵌入到需要訪問數(shù)據(jù)庫的頁面中。 下面給出的一段本系統(tǒng)數(shù)據(jù)庫連接的代碼: set n=() =provider=。DATA SOURCE=amp。 (../) //數(shù)據(jù)庫連接 功能模塊設(shè)計 根據(jù)選課的功能需求和數(shù)據(jù)庫的設(shè)計,網(wǎng)上選課系統(tǒng)設(shè)計了學(xué)生選課、教師選課、管理員維護和信息發(fā)布模塊。在該總體功能設(shè)計方面,功能思想來自于學(xué)校的學(xué)生、教師和教務(wù)人員。 在該系統(tǒng)設(shè)計的時候得考慮到三個不同權(quán)限的用戶,權(quán)限從低到高分別為學(xué)生、教師和管理員。但是在這不同的三個權(quán)限中,分別都有相互聯(lián)系的和相互補充的。比如只有學(xué)生可以選課,教師可以錄入自己學(xué)生的成績以及管理員可以管理教師和學(xué)生。 在解決好權(quán)限 問題之后,進而在各個模塊中在去實現(xiàn)其功能,把學(xué)生模塊、教師模塊和管理員模塊及信息發(fā)布模塊分別設(shè)計出來,用管理員的最高權(quán)限來分別對系統(tǒng)配置、選課、教師和學(xué)生來進行管理。 學(xué)生選課模塊: 本模塊包括學(xué)生密碼修改、查詢學(xué)校老師信息、全校開設(shè)選修課程信息瀏覽 /查詢(包括課程開設(shè)情況查詢、選課的信息查詢等)、學(xué)生選課、退課、查詢已修課程及成績 (成績按所有所學(xué)過的課程全部列表 )等功能。這些功能對全校全體學(xué)生用戶開放。 圖 45 學(xué)生模塊 教師選課模塊:本 模塊是全校選課任課教師的專用模塊,通過該模塊,教師可以查詢課程開設(shè)情況、學(xué)生選課情況及查詢 /統(tǒng)計選課學(xué)生名單、成績,給定權(quán)限的教師還可以按單個學(xué)生 /課程名進行管理學(xué)生的集體選課,批量錄入學(xué)生的選課成績等。在教師用戶登入后,15 可以查看自己所授權(quán)課程以及學(xué)生所選該課程的權(quán)限,對學(xué)生選課進行審批。本模塊另外也分別設(shè)了用戶密碼修改、查詢選課信息等 幾 個子模塊。 圖 46 教師模塊 管理員維護模塊:選課系統(tǒng)以至教學(xué)管理系統(tǒng)的核心模塊,因其功能復(fù)雜,又被劃分為選課管理 (選課 /課程信息的修改 /增加 /刪除 )、學(xué)生管理 (學(xué)生的 帳號修改 /增加 /刪除 )、成績管理 (批量成績錄入 /刪除、單個成績增加 /修改 /刪除 )、教師信息管理、數(shù)據(jù)庫維護 幾 個子模塊,主要完成教務(wù)選課的設(shè)置、學(xué)生選課信息維護、各類用戶信息維護等工作。本功能模塊只對管理人員開放。 16 圖 47 管理員模塊 信息發(fā)布模塊:本模塊其實是屬于管理員控制的。為了突出其作為選課系統(tǒng)的一個特定的功能模塊,特單獨抽出作為模塊對其介紹。主要是管理員完成對 教務(wù)選課信息的修改、增加、刪除、發(fā)布等操作,為學(xué)生、老師提供更方便快捷的選課。 總體模塊結(jié)構(gòu)設(shè)計 根據(jù)上述功能模塊的分析后 ,設(shè)計出如下的總體模塊結(jié)構(gòu)圖: 選 課 系 統(tǒng)學(xué) 生 模 塊 教 師 模 塊 管 理 員 模 塊學(xué)生信息密碼設(shè)置學(xué)生選課成績查詢密碼設(shè)置教師信息管理學(xué)生成績批審學(xué)生課程管理學(xué)生管理教師管理選課管理其他信息信 息 發(fā) 布選課信息發(fā)布增刪信息修改信息 圖 48 總體模塊結(jié)構(gòu)圖 17 5 系統(tǒng)具體實現(xiàn) 主要操作流程實現(xiàn) 在具體功能實現(xiàn)上,對學(xué)生及老師選課操作功能進行了具體的分析和設(shè)計。老師和學(xué)生共用一個登錄單選框進入選課系統(tǒng)中,學(xué)生可以進行課程的瀏覽,選課,退課,查看個人信息及考試成績等。老師也可以查看選課列表,批審學(xué)生所選課程,錄入學(xué)生課程成績等操作。 ( 1)學(xué)生選課操作流程 : 在學(xué)生選課的時候,由選課系統(tǒng)的主界面 ()點擊登錄頁面 ()后進入到選課 ()界面,進行相應(yīng)的操作。查看提供的選課列表進行選課(), 若出現(xiàn)重復(fù)選課情況 ,系統(tǒng)頁面彈出提示 (),表示該課程已選。待老師批審后可以查看課程是否選上 ()。此外還可查詢自己課程成績 (chengji/),以及個人選課密碼的修改 ()。 下列給出學(xué)生選課的操作流程圖: I n d e x . a s p c h e n g j i / l o o k . a s ps t u d e n t _ c k x k . a s ps t u d e n t _ w y x k . a s pl o g i n . a s p s t u d e n t _ e d i t . a s p w y x k _ u p . a s p 圖 51 學(xué)生選課操作流程 ( 2)教師選課操作流程 : 在教師進入選課系統(tǒng)主界面時,通過和學(xué)生同一登錄頁面進入 (),通過單選框來決定用戶是老師還是學(xué)生。老師通過自己的權(quán)限對學(xué)生所選自己的課程進行審批(),還可以批量增加學(xué)生成績 (),但是當(dāng)成績已經(jīng)加入到數(shù)據(jù)庫中時候,老師將不能修改 /刪除學(xué)生的成績 (也就是說老師在批量錄入學(xué)生的成績的時候只有一次操作權(quán) )。此外老師還可以查看選課列表 (xkxt/),修改個人登18 錄密碼的操作 (xkxt/)。 下列給出教師選課的操作流程圖: I n d e x . a s p t e a c h e r _ e d i t . a s pt e a c h e r _ c k s k . a s pt e a c h e r _ s p k c . a s pl o g i n . a s pt e a c h e r _ x k l b . a s p s p k c _ c h e n g j i . a s p 圖 52教師選課操作流程 前端頁面開發(fā)與實現(xiàn) 在本系統(tǒng)的首頁中,主要是借用了本校的主頁模版來設(shè)計的。但是相對與本校的主頁中又有很大的區(qū)別。在首頁中,分別有學(xué)校概況、學(xué)校新聞、院系之窗、機構(gòu)設(shè)置、學(xué)生選課、成績查詢、教師信息等導(dǎo)航功 能。在設(shè)計的時候也采用了調(diào)用 asp 文件以及大量的采用VBScript 語言來實現(xiàn)。學(xué)生和老師的帳號不能注冊,只有通過教務(wù)后臺管理人員通過后臺系統(tǒng)添加,這就防止了本校外的非法用戶。在本系統(tǒng)網(wǎng)頁色彩和布局上也下了一翻工夫。首先得從瀏覽者的角度考慮,如何在界面上吸引住用戶,這必須得從色彩和布局上著手。 Logo 的設(shè)置、色彩搭配和字體等要素都是直接影響界面效果的重要因素。故此,在顏色的選擇上我盡量以淺色為主,大多頁面使用的是以白色為主色調(diào),配上其他顏色加以點綴,不僅給人一種清新明朗的視覺感受,也更體現(xiàn)出網(wǎng)站的緊湊,整體 統(tǒng)一性。 在主頁的設(shè)計中,頂端是以湖北工業(yè)大學(xué)字樣及?;?、校訓(xùn)與一體的 LOGO。給瀏覽者一種非常醒目的感覺。緊隨下方的則是網(wǎng)站各分模塊的導(dǎo)航條,點擊可以進入瀏覽相應(yīng)信息。中間部分相當(dāng)于設(shè)置的是快捷方式,居左布局的是選課和成績查詢專欄,學(xué)生和教師可以通過點擊這兩個選項框快速進入。居中是學(xué)校的簡介與校園圖片,靠下的是校園新聞,便于瀏覽者更方便瀏覽本校信息。居右的則是為方便選課添加的一個選課說明的通知公告??肯率怯亚殒溄拥囊恍╈o態(tài)的 logo,在此設(shè)計上也充分體現(xiàn)了人性化的特點。這些在色彩的選取上以白色為主,以藍、 綠色輔助,事實給人的感覺非常不錯。 19 圖 53 系統(tǒng)主頁 學(xué)生選課頁面 在進入 頁面中 ,輸入學(xué)生的學(xué)號和密碼,選定學(xué)生的單框就能進入學(xué)生選課的頁面。 系統(tǒng)首先判斷用戶學(xué)號和密碼是否正確,若正確,系統(tǒng)跳轉(zhuǎn)到選課的頁面。假如沒有通過的話 ,則再次返回 登錄頁面。在學(xué)生選完課程的時候,教師進入選課的系統(tǒng)也能相應(yīng)的看到選自己課程的學(xué)生,再可以對學(xué)生是否通過審批來決定選課最終是否成功。通過教師的審批再返回給學(xué)生端。對學(xué)生進入 查看自己所選的課程的頁面中也有相應(yīng)的查詢自己的成績,它是根據(jù)當(dāng)前用戶的學(xué)號來查詢。相對應(yīng)的本部分也不能缺少學(xué)生修改自己的密碼問題,但是只能修改密碼,不能修改自己的信息以及學(xué)號,因為這是由教務(wù)人員在后臺管理統(tǒng)一分配的。 圖 54 選課頁面 標題 選課進入 成績查詢 選課通知 導(dǎo)航 靜態(tài) LOGO 校園新聞 靜態(tài) LOGO 20 圖 55 課程頁面 在當(dāng)學(xué)生選入課程的情況下 ,在數(shù)據(jù)庫 xuanke的表中將自動把學(xué)號 ,課程號等加入表中。然而當(dāng)已選了的課程在次選入 ,將會通過 出現(xiàn)報錯頁面。課程選上了也是通過該頁面提示學(xué)生課程已經(jīng)選上。 教師管理選課頁面 教師管理選課的登 入頁面和學(xué)生選課的登錄頁面為同一頁面 (),在選擇不同的角色進入到教師管理頁面。 圖 56 教師批審課程頁面 21 教師課程成績錄入頁面 老師成績頁面設(shè)計是成績部分中最重要的,也是個較難點。在設(shè)計的時候,老師只能增加一次學(xué)生的成績的操作權(quán)。在老師添加成績的時候,盡量使得老師的工作簡單化,該系統(tǒng)設(shè)計了批量成績增加。只需要把成績添入所對應(yīng)的學(xué)生表中,再點擊提交,就能把所有的數(shù)據(jù)都加入到數(shù)據(jù)庫中。 圖 57 教師錄入成績頁面 在老師查詢學(xué)生成績
點擊復(fù)制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1